Heather Hubbard is a former high-powered attorney turned entrepreneur and online personality. A fierce advocate of helping women and underrepresented individuals rise within their respective industries, Heather is known for her blunt and direct "real talk", practical solutions, and sense of humor. In her weekly podcast, Hustle & Flow, she covers topics every smart woman wants to know about. From careers, business, politics, and social justice to Botox, tarot cards, Taylor Swift + Travis Kelce, and other pop-culture topics, Heather will have you laughing, learning, and chasing just as much joy as professional success. Fun facts: Heather has walked the Grammy red carpet multiple times and has worked with many television, film, and music celebrities. She's been featured in Forbes, NBC, Business Insider, GRAMMY Magazine, and more. She was named one of Nashville's 40 Under 40 and has been recognized by Best Lawyers in America, SuperLawyers, and Managing IP Stars. Heather lives in Nashville with her husband and cats Tomcat Brady, Taylor, and Karma. She loves traveling, singing, dancing, painting, stand-up comedy, interior decorating, trading stocks, and fighting for what’s right (she’s got her work cut out for her in Tennessee).
